As the city of Paris is often or at least sometimes called La ville lumière aka City of Lights, the wonderful design mind that goes by the name Clémentine Tantet decided to see it in space. And what’s more identifying of a city than it’s train map? So thus is this: a map of the Paris Underground made into a map of the stars!

The light city | Poster: Paris has many nicknames but its most famous is «la ville-lumière» (literally «the light city»; most often translated as «the city of lights»). I decided to show it, representing the paris undergroung map like a stars map.
